数据库实验课程实验集合
需积分: 0 42 浏览量
更新于2019-03-25
收藏 67.38MB ZIP 举报
在本实验集合中,我们将深入探讨SQL Server数据库管理系统,它是一种强大的工具,广泛用于存储、管理和检索数据。SQL Server提供了一种结构化查询语言(SQL)来执行各种数据操作,如增、删、改和查询。这个实验集合特别适合那些对数据库操作感兴趣的初学者,通过实践,你可以学习到如何有效地使用SQL Server进行数据管理。
让我们从“增”开始,即添加新记录到数据库。在SQL Server中,你可以使用`INSERT INTO`语句向表中插入一行或多行数据。例如,如果有一个名为`Students`的表,包含`ID`,`Name`和`Age`字段,插入新学生数据的语句可能如下:
```sql
INSERT INTO Students (ID, Name, Age) VALUES (1, '张三', 20);
```
接下来是“删”,即删除数据库中的记录。`DELETE FROM`语句用于此目的,通常与`WHERE`子句一起使用,以指定要删除的特定记录。例如,删除ID为1的学生,可以写成:
```sql
DELETE FROM Students WHERE ID = 1;
```
然后是“改”,即更新现有记录。使用`UPDATE`语句可以修改表中的数据。例如,要将ID为1的学生年龄改为21,你可以执行以下操作:
```sql
UPDATE Students SET Age = 21 WHERE ID = 1;
```
我们来看“查”,即查询数据。`SELECT`语句是SQL中最常用的部分,用于从数据库中获取信息。你可以根据需要选择特定的列,过滤记录,甚至进行排序和分组。比如,要获取所有学生的姓名和年龄,可以写:
```sql
SELECT Name, Age FROM Students;
```
更复杂的查询可能涉及联接(JOINs)、子查询、聚合函数(如COUNT,SUM,AVG等)以及窗口函数,这些都是在实际数据库工作中经常遇到的。
除了基本的DML(Data Manipulation Language)操作,SQL Server还提供了DDL(Data Definition Language)来创建和管理数据库对象,如表、视图、索引、存储过程等。此外,T-SQL(Transact-SQL)是SQL Server的扩展,增加了事务处理、错误处理和流程控制等特性。
在学习过程中,你将接触到SQL Server Management Studio(SSMS),这是一个直观的图形界面工具,用于编写、执行和管理SQL Server查询。通过实践这些实验,你不仅可以掌握SQL语法,还能熟悉数据库设计和管理的基本概念。
这个"数据库实验课程实验集合"涵盖了数据库基础操作的关键方面,通过实际操作,你可以深化理解,提升SQL Server技能,为未来的数据处理工作打下坚实的基础。记得动手尝试每个示例,这将极大地帮助你在学习过程中巩固知识。
前行者001
- 粉丝: 67
- 资源: 31
最新资源
- jsp高校智能排课系统设计(源代码+论文)(20249t).7z
- JSP设计班级学生管理系统论文(2024ic).7z
- JSP计算机等级考试查询系统(源代码+论文+答辩PPT)(2024x1).7z
- JSP论文格式化系统_——后台模块的设计与实现(源代码+论文)(2024gk).7z
- JSP自动排课系统(源代码+论文+开题报告)(2024pv).7z
- JSP自动排课管理系统(源代码+论文+开题报告)(2024po).7z
- JSP考试管理系统(源代码+论文)(2024y4).7z
- jsp网络购物系统[适合毕业设计](202429).7z
- JSP网络远程作业处理系统(源代码+论文+开题报告+实习报告)(2024us).7z
- JSP网络购物中心毕业设计(源代码+论文)(202478).7z
- JSP网络在线考试系统设计(源代码+论文)(2024p7).7z
- JSP网络故障管理平台(源代码+外文翻译+论文)(2024lc).7z
- jsp网络在线考试系统(系统)(20245e).7z
- jsp网上超市设计与实现(源代码+论文)(2024cq).7z
- JSP网上校友录设计(源代码+论文)(2024ku).7z
- jsp网上购书系统设计(源代码+论文)(202490).7z